20-Minute Creamy Tomato & Basil Soup

20-MINUTE CREAMY TOMATO BASIL SOUP is a classic comfort food and the is best tomato soup, thanks to 2 secret ingredients.
This Tomato & Basil Soup is perfectly creamy, flavorful, and delicious. Simple to make and ready in 20-minutes.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es
Servings 6 people
Calories 71kcal
Author Sandra

Ingredients

  • 4 cloves garlic minced
  • 2 tablespoons minced yellow onion or shallots
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 28 ounces crushed tomatoes
  • 14 ounces whole tomatoes
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1/2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
  • 1/3 cup heavy cream or half-n-half
  • 4 tablespoons fresh basil julienned
  • parmesan cheese

Instructions

  • In a medium to large saucepan add olive oil over medium heat, sauté garlic and shallots for 3 minutes or until shallots are translucent. Stir in the crushed tomatoes.
  • Add in the whole tomatoes one at a time, breaking them up by squeezing them as you put them into the pan, make sure to stir in the juice from the cans as well.
  • Stir in chicken stock, salt, pepper, and sugar until combined then allow it to cook over medium for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  • Once it has cooked for 10 minutes reduce heat to low and stir in heavy cream and chopped basil. Simmer for a few minutes, then serve.
  • Optional toppings like parmesan cheese, grilled cheese, toasted bread, and chopped basil make great additions.
